Course Content

• Fundamentals of Remote Sensing for Autonomous Vehicles
• LiDAR Point Cloud Processing and Analysis
• Computer Vision Techniques for Self-Driving Cars using Remote Sensing Data
• Sensor Fusion: Integrating Remote Sensing with other ADAS Sensors
• Geographic Information Systems (GIS) and Spatial Data Handling for Autonomous Navigation
• Deep Learning for Object Detection and Classification in Remote Sensing Imagery (Self-Driving Cars)
• 3D Scene Reconstruction from Remote Sensing Data for Autonomous Driving
• Data Acquisition and Preprocessing for Autonomous Vehicle Applications
• Ethical and Legal Considerations of Remote Sensing in Self-Driving Cars

Career path

Career Roles in Remote Sensing for Self-Driving Cars (UK) Description
Autonomous Vehicle Remote Sensing Engineer Develops and integrates remote sensing technologies (LiDAR, radar, cameras) for autonomous navigation and perception systems. High industry demand.
Data Scientist for Autonomous Driving Analyzes large remote sensing datasets to improve the accuracy and reliability of self-driving algorithms. Strong analytical and programming skills needed.
AI/ML Engineer for Perception Systems Designs and implements machine learning models for object detection and scene understanding using remote sensing data. Focus on computer vision and deep learning.
Software Engineer - Autonomous Vehicle Navigation Develops software for autonomous vehicle navigation using remote sensing data fusion and localization techniques. Requires strong software development skills.
Robotics Engineer - Self-Driving Car Systems Integrates remote sensing and robotic control systems within self-driving cars. Requires strong understanding of robotics and control systems.

Why this course?

A Graduate Certificate in Remote Sensing Technology is increasingly significant for the self-driving car industry. The UK's burgeoning autonomous vehicle sector, projected to contribute £41.5 billion to the economy by 2035 (Source: Statista), demands professionals skilled in data acquisition and analysis. Remote sensing provides crucial data for high-definition map creation, a cornerstone of autonomous navigation systems. This certificate equips graduates with expertise in LiDAR, hyperspectral imaging, and other technologies vital for generating accurate 3D models of the environment. Understanding these techniques is crucial for training self-driving algorithms, enabling safer and more efficient autonomous vehicle operations. The ability to interpret and apply remote sensing data for features like road detection, obstacle identification, and traffic flow analysis is highly sought after. This aligns with current industry trends prioritizing robust and reliable sensor data processing for improved vehicle safety and performance. The skills learned are directly transferable, making graduates highly competitive in the UK’s rapidly evolving autonomous vehicle market.
